  • FF67-Manual Bank Reconciliation....question regarding automatic clearing

    Hi
    Dear experts,
    I have a question regarding manual bank reconciliation, everything is working fine as far as FF67 is concerned but I am having a problem with auto clearing for cheques received in, I know that an algorithm decides which field should be taken into account for deciding the clearing items as the cheques issued out is working fine by the cheque number, for cheques received in what algorithm should be used and in what field should I enter that in Tcode F-28 so that it clears the document automatically. OR will I have to create a algorithm, if so from where?
    Thanks to all who reply
    regards

    You can use an algorithm like bank reference, document search, etc. 021 or 020.  While making the entries for cheque receipt (customer) you have to put the cheque number in the reference field and at the time of clearing the transactions from the statement, please ensure that the same cheque number is i put in the clearing data.

  • Configuring the manual bank reconciliation and the electronic bank reconcil

    Configuring the manual bank reconciliation and the electronic bank reconciliation
    can anybody help me on this
    thanks
    raju

    hi,
    Manual Bank Statement.
    1. Create Account Symbols
    2. Assign Accounts to Account Symbols.
    3. Create keys for posting rules.
    4. Define posting rules
    5. Create and assign business transactions.
    6. Create manual bank statement variant.
    Electronic Bank Statement.
    1. Create Account Symbols
    2. Assign Accounts to Account Symbols.
    3. Create keys for posting rules.
    4. Define posting rules
    5. Create and assign business transactions.
    6. Create manual bank statement variant.
    7. Assign External transaction type to posting rules.
    8. Assign Bank Accounts to transaction types.

  • Manual Bank reconciliation Statement

    hi experts,
    In my client site I am configuring Manual bank reconciliation statement where I found the bank main account was cofigured as a clearing account(open item management activated) and manually data are posted .
    My question If I upload a bank statement in transaction code FF67 and post it, will the system throw an error because the main bank account was configured as a clearing account?
    plz help me out.
    With regards,
    Sudipto

    Hi!
    Configuration Document in Development 200 for Automatic Bank Reconciliation Process.
    1. Define Posting Rules :
    Path : SPRO u2013 Financial Accounting (New) u2013 Bank Accounting u2013 Business Transactions u2013 Payment Transactions u2013 Manual Bank Statement u2013 Define Posting Keys and Posting Rules for Manual Bank Statement u2013 Define Posting Rules.
    In this Posting Rules need to be changed to 1-Post to G/L account from u20185-Clear credit G/L actu2019 and u20184-Clear debit G/L acctu2019.
    2. Maintain Variants for Bank Statements :
    In this we define variants for Manual Bank Statements as required and then this variant is attached in FF67.
    Path : SPRO u2013 Financial Accounting (New) u2013 Bank Accounting u2013 Business Transactions u2013 Payment Transactions u2013 Manual Bank Statement u2013 Define Variants for Manual Bank Statements.
    3. Additional Rules for Automatic Clearing :
    For clearing bank accounts we need to maintain clearing rules.
    Path: SPRO u2013 Financial Accounting (New) u2013 General Ledger Accounting (New) u2013 Business Transactions u2013 Open Item Clearing u2013 Prepare Automatic clearing.
